In the 2024 release, we switched the trough IPH model from using pressurized water as the field working fluid and TES fluid to using an oil HTF in the field and molten salt TES (similar to the power generation trough). When we made this switch, we did not properly change the field temperatures to account for the much warmer freezer point of the molten salt.
